Amedra Recalls Dextroamphetamine Sulfate Capsules for Dissolution Failures

Amedra Pharmaceuticals is recalling 10,968 bottles of Dextroamphetamine Sulfate Extended Release Capsules because they may not meet dissolution specifications over the product shelf life.

Plain-English summary

Amedra Pharmaceuticals LLC is recalling 10,968 bottles of Dextroamphetamine Sulfate Extended Release Capsules, 5 mg, 90 capsules, Rx only. The product is manufactured by Catalent Pharma Solutions for CorePharma, LLC, located in Middlesex, NJ. The specific lot number is 220843, with an expiration date of 11/30/2013.

The recall was initiated because the affected lots may not meet the specifications for dissolution over the product shelf life. This means the medication may not release the active ingredient at the intended rate, potentially affecting its therapeutic efficacy.

The product was distributed nationwide and in Puerto Rico. Consumers and healthcare providers should check their inventory for this specific lot number and expiration date. If found, the product should be returned to the pharmacy or point of purchase for disposal or replacement.
